3. Spyro: Enter The Dragonfly

Insomniac's original Spyro the Dragon trilogy was among the most accessible and fun platforming series back in the day. Sadly, Check Six Studios' fourth outing, Spyro: Enter the Dragonfly, was a total bust. This janky clunker had frame-rate issues, bland gameplay, sound positioning problems, and excessive clipping glitches.

Having said that, the clipping turned out to be a blessing in disguise, since it allowed players to skip most of the garbage gameplay. If players want to be over and done with this dud in the blink of an eye, they should head towards Ripto's portal straight from Spyro's starting point.

Normally, this portal will not activate until the adorable dragon collects the 90 magical dragonflies scattered across the world. But by ground-pounding the edge of the portal a couple of times, Spyro should drop down, allowing him to face off against the final boss, Ripto.

 If players performs this glitch and defeat Ripto fast enough, they can complete the main campaign in just over a minute. (Considering how awful Spyro: Enter the Dragonfly turned out, that still feels too long.)
